WebThyroiditis, an inflammation of your thyroid, causes stored thyroid hormone to leak out of your thyroid gland. At first, the leakage increases your blood’s hormone levels, leading to thyrotoxicosis, a condition in which thyroid hormone levels are too high. The thyrotoxicosis may last for many months. WebMood and excitability. Pulse and heart rate. Digestion. Thyroid nodules are classified as: Solitary (a single nodule). Multiple (more than one nodule). Cystic (fluid-filled). Solid. More than 90% of detected nodules in adults are noncancerous (benign), but they may represent thyroid cancer in approximately 4.0% to 6.5% of cases.
